PAGCOR Orders Removal of Gambling Billboards in Effort to Curb Addiction

The Philippine Amusement and Gaming Company (PAGCOR) has issued a directive to all licensed playing operators and associated entities, ordering the elimination of all gambling-related billboards and out-of-home (OOH) ads by August 15. This transfer is a part of a broader initiative to control gambling-related promotions and curb extreme advertising in public areas.

Stricter rules and the necessity for transparency:

In an announcement launched on July 11, PAGCOR emphasised that the elimination of playing ads, which incorporates these displayed on trains, buses, jeepneys, and taxis, should be accomplished inside the subsequent month. The company’s memorandum, issued on July 7, mandates that each one operators, system directors, suppliers, and gaming venue operators adjust to the brand new directive.

PAGCOR has clarified that, transferring ahead, solely adverts selling accountable gaming campaigns might be allowed, and these should be topic to the Fee’s approval. Alejandro Tengco, PAGCOR’s Chairman and CEO, pressured that this transfer is aimed toward defending weak sectors, particularly the youth, from the dangerous results of playing habit.

The crackdown on playing adverts follows growing considerations from non secular teams, lawmakers, and public well being advocates who’ve raised alarms concerning the normalization of playing within the Philippines. Many critics have argued that the pervasive nature of playing ads in public areas has contributed to a rise in habit and monetary hardship amongst Filipinos, notably the youth.

Tengco underscored that whereas PAGCOR is tasked with regulating the gaming business and producing income for nation-building, the group can be deeply dedicated to avoiding any promotion that would foster a tradition of playing habit. “Regulating extreme and pervasive playing ads is a crucial step in defending weak sectors of society, particularly the youth,” stated Tengco within the assertion, as reported by the Philippine Information Company.

The brand new coverage additionally features a requirement for all stakeholders to submit a listing of their current playing ads by July 16. This stock should element the scale, materials, location, rental contract expiration, and allow numbers from the Advert Requirements Council (ASC). Tengco highlighted that failing to adjust to these tips or changing eliminated ads with new playing promotions would lead to acceptable penalties.

Ongoing efforts to deal with on-line playing promoting:

Whereas this focus is totally on bodily playing adverts, PAGCOR can be seeking to tighten rules round on-line playing promoting. In a associated transfer, PAGCOR is getting ready to formalize its partnership with the Advert Requirements Council (ASC), aiming to ascertain a complete set of tips for playing adverts on tv, billboards, and digital platforms. The 2 entities plan to signal a memorandum of understanding (MOU) on July 16 to solidify this collaboration.

Additional rules are being developed to curb playing adverts on rising platforms like e-wallets and ride-hailing apps, which have more and more develop into channels for such promotions. PAGCOR can be monitoring the rise of digital fee methods and the function they play in facilitating on-line playing.

The transfer by PAGCOR has been met with assist from lawmakers, together with Senator JV Ejercito, who has been an advocate for stricter regulation of on-line playing. He known as the choice a “victory” for public welfare, notably for the safety of younger individuals from the dangerous results of playing.

“This is a crucial step to guard the general public, particularly the youth, in opposition to the normalization and acceptance of playing in our communities,” stated Ejercito. He additionally expressed hope that this transfer would pave the best way for additional tightening of rules round on-line playing.

PAGCOR’s regulatory actions come amid rising discussions about the way forward for on-line playing within the Philippines. Legislative our bodies have proposed a number of payments to impose stricter rules, together with the introduction of a ten% tax on on-line playing, restrictions on e-wallet use, and better minimal betting limits. Nevertheless, there are additionally voices calling for an entire ban on on-line playing, a stance PAGCOR believes won’t successfully deal with the difficulty of unlawful playing operators.
